KSU, a growing and progressive university in Georgia’s public system of higher education, invites applications for a tenure track position of Assistant or Associate Professor of Finance in the Department of Economics, Finance and Quantitative Analysis, beginning August 2010. The Coles College of Business is fully accredited by AACSB-International. Located on an attractive campus in suburban NW metropolitan Atlanta, Kennesaw State University enrolls approximately 21,000 undergraduate and graduate students and is engaged in an impressive array of research and professional service initiatives. The Department houses the Henssler Trading Room and the Student Managed Investment Fund. |
